Full Percentile Breakdown

PercentileAnnual WageHourly Wage
10th percentile (entry-level)$29,740$14.30
25th percentile$34,700$16.69
50th percentile (median)$39,070$18.79
75th percentile$46,740$22.47
90th percentile (top earners)$54,010$25.97
Mean (average)$40,760$19.60

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average Cabinetmakers and Bench Carpenters salary in Texas?

The mean cabinetmakers and bench carpenters salary in Texas is $40,760 per year. The median (middle) salary is $39,070 per year. Source: BLS OEWS 2024.

What is the starting salary for a Cabinetmakers and Bench Carpenters in Texas?

Entry-level cabinetmakers and bench carpenterss (10th percentile) in Texas typically earn around $29,740 per year. Workers at the 25th percentile earn approximately $34,700 per year.

What is the highest Cabinetmakers and Bench Carpenters salary in Texas?

Top earners (90th percentile) in this occupation in Texas make approximately $54,010 per year. Those in the 75th percentile earn around $46,740 per year.

How does the Texas Cabinetmakers and Bench Carpenters salary compare to the national average?

The median cabinetmakers and bench carpenters salary in Texas is $39,070, which is -15% below national average of $46,020.
